Albq Balloon Fiesta .. RV site prior to Oct 3

I will be going this year to the Albq Balloon Fiesta..

I have reservations for Oct 3-12 at the Adventure Caravans Tour site
water/elect.

I will probably be driving from Gallup to Albq. but will be getting to the
Albq area Oct 1-2, so need a couple nites somewhere. Worst case stay
in Gallup and leave early On Oct 3 and drive the 150 miles to the Fiesta.

Has anyone been there "early" and where do you stay. I've called a few
places that are full or require minimum 3 day stays and they have really upped their rates.

I know there will be so many RV's doing the same, but would appreciate
you info/experiences. Maybe a place 40-50 mile radius might have more
opportunity for a site.

Here's the RV parking site:

The Albuquerque International Balloon Fiesta - RV Information

If you have reservations at the site itself you can come in early Mon-Thurs before the Fiesta begins for half price.

Or you could boondock at Sandia Casino nearby or any of the other casinos in the area. Have a great time. We'll be there, too, and will be crewing!
